Output a83fc1de1388376d0cfc75a105d6b61b80c445d4cdbe5950f44b7d18b9f939c7:3

value
100570386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e507e6560ad2ea4fa39b7acd24fb1cef1f11a59 OP_EQUAL
address
MHxSzLLfbFVcDZUfxitVdftJ2UPm62tdDG
transaction
a83fc1de1388376d0cfc75a105d6b61b80c445d4cdbe5950f44b7d18b9f939c7
spent
true